It was an honor doing this Long Beach Long Island Maternity Photography session.  This session was planned right before the start of the summer and we had a beautiful day.  We first started the photo session by taking a few in studio portraits against a regular white background.  I always like to add some drama especially on pregnant bellies so I did a few photos with some dramatic lighting.  Afterwards we drove down to Long Beach just in time to catch the sunset.  We first did some photos on the boardwalk and then walked to the sand to get some shots with the sunset in the background.  I used both the natural golden hour light for some of the shots and some flash for some dramatic photos.  I love both styles and I always try to shoot both ways to give the client two different looks to choose from.  It is always exciting to see their reactions when they see the photos using the flash as it always illicitates a huge WOW from them.

Long Island Maternity Photography

Kelly got in touch with me about a month ago to book a maternity session in her seventh month of pregnancy.  It is recommended that you book your maternity photography shoot at 7 or 8 months into your pregnancy in order to be able to showcase that beautiful baby bump.  When I arrived at her home, we discussed the details that she wanted to include in her shoot as well as location options in her home.  Since I usually try to keep things as simple as possible when I am on location, I will try to utilize as much natural light as I possibly can if it is available.  It was a bit overcast on the day of her shoot and her home did not have much natural light but it was adequate enough lighting for some of the shots.  I did have to use some flash on some of them but I used it as subtly as I could in order to maintain a natural looking feel.
